Apr 30, 2022 · While Jimmy Carter’s current residence in Plains is off limits to the public, visitors to Jimmy Carter National Historical Park are welcome to tour the farm where he lived from the age of four until he left for college (1928-1941). There was no running water at the farm until 1935 and no electricity until 1938. Photograph by White House Collection / White House Historical Association. Jimmy Carter was born on October 1, 1924, in Plains, Georgia; he was the first president to be born in a hospital. As a child growing up in Georgia, Carter helped with chores on his father’s peanut farm.     Cars cartoon | Apr 30, 2022 · Jimmy Carter National Historical Park | LEBANON CEMETERY. Lebanon Cemetery is located near the Jimmy Carter Boyhood Farm. Buried here are Carter’s parents, Earl and Lillian, his sister Gloria, brother Billy, and other family members. Note that the Carter plot closest to the road is not that of his parents, though it may be of other relatives. The Jimmy Carter National Historical Park, located in Plains, Georgia, preserves sites associated with Jimmy Carter (born 1924), 39th president of the United States. These include his residence, boyhood farm, school, and the town railroad depot, which served as his campaign headquarters during the 1976 election. Driving Directions. In Americus take US 280W/ W Forsyth St. until it becomes US-19 S/US-280 W/S Martin Luther King Blvd. Turn left and go .08 mile. Turn right onto US-280 W and travel 8.9 miles. Turn right onto North Bond Street/ Hwy 45 North. Plains High School Visitor Center and Museum will be on the right side of the road 500 feet from the ... ...
